Obol develops vital technologies that enhance Ethereum's decentralization and security, currently protecting billions in staked ETH. Its Distributed Validators (DVs) offer better uptime, lower risk, and improved performance compared to traditional staking. Using the middleware Charon, DVs enable Ethereum validators to function across multiple operators and machines, featuring threshold signing and distributed key generation for added resilience. The Obol Collective, powered by the OBOL Token, includes the largest decentralized operator ecosystem with major players like Lido and Blockdaemon. The Obol Stack simplifies the deployment of Ethereum nodes and other decentralized infrastructures, advancing the Ethereum economy.
